What Makes a Good Robot Name?

When it comes to selecting a name for your robot, there are several factors to consider:

  • Memorability: A good robot name should be easy to remember.
  • Relevance: The name should relate to the robot’s function or characteristics.
  • Pronunciation: Choose a name that is easy to pronounce to avoid confusion.
  • Personality: Consider the robot's personality; a fun robot might have a playful name while a serious one needs something more formal.

What Are Some Popular Robot Names?

Throughout history, several robot names have become iconic in popular culture. Some of these names include:

  • R2-D2: The beloved astromech droid from the Star Wars franchise.
  • Wall-E: The charming waste-collecting robot from Pixar's animated film.
  • Optimus Prime: The heroic leader of the Autobots from the Transformers series.
  • Bender: The comedic robot from the animated series Futurama.

How to Create Your Own Unique Robot Names?

Creating a unique robot name can be an enjoyable and rewarding process. Here are some tips to help you brainstorm:

  1. Combine words from different languages to create a name that sounds exotic.
  2. Use acronyms or abbreviations that represent the robot's functions.
  3. Incorporate elements of mythology or history for a memorable touch.
  4. Mix and match sounds and syllables to form a catchy name.
